| package org.eclipse.photran.internal.core.preprocessor.c; |
| |
| import java.lang.reflect.Field; |
| import java.lang.reflect.Modifier; |
| import java.util.HashMap; |
| |
| /** |
| * A class which uses reflection to obtain the name of an IToken |
| * type, given the integer type from IToken.getType(). This class |
| * should only be used for debugging. |
| * |
| * @author Matthew Michelotti |
| */ |
| public class TokenTypeTranslator |
| { |
| /**mapping of integer codes to names*/ |
| private static HashMap<Integer, String> typeMap = null; |
| |
| /** |
| * @param type - integer type obtained by IToken.getType() |
| * @return the field name as found when TokenTypeTranslator was |
| * constructed, or "unknown" if not found |
| */ |
| public static String typeToString(int type) { |
| if(typeMap == null) initialize(); |
| String str = typeMap.get(type); |
| if(str == null) return "unknown"; //$NON-NLS-1$ |
| else return str; |
| } |
| |
| /** |
| * Uses reflection to obtain public static |
| * integer values beginning with a lower-case 't' from the classes |
| * IToken, Lexer, and CPreprocessor. Creates a mapping from the |
| * values of these fields to their names. |
| */ |
| private static void initialize() { |
| HashMap<Integer, String> newTypeMap = new HashMap<Integer, String>(); |
| mapTypesFromClass(newTypeMap, IToken.class); |
| mapTypesFromClass(newTypeMap, Lexer.class); |
| mapTypesFromClass(newTypeMap, CPreprocessor.class); |
| typeMap = newTypeMap; |
| } |
| |
| /** |
| * Create a mapping (as described in the constructor) |
| * for a single class. Values are placed in typeMap. |
| * @param myClass - class to look in for token type fields |
| * (any public static int beginning with a 't') |
| */ |
| private static void mapTypesFromClass(HashMap<Integer, String> typeMap, |
| Class<?> myClass) |
| { |
| Field[] fields = myClass.getFields(); |
| for(int i = 0; i < fields.length; i++) { |
| try { |
| |
| Field field = fields[i]; |
| int modifiers = field.getModifiers(); |
| if(!Modifier.isPublic(modifiers) || !Modifier.isStatic(modifiers)) |
| continue; |
| |
| String name = field.getName(); |
| if(name.length() == 0 || name.charAt(0) != 't') continue; |
| |
| typeMap.put(field.getInt(null), name); |
| |
| }catch(IllegalArgumentException e) {} |
| catch(IllegalAccessException e) {} |
| } |
| } |
| } |
